Kanban Card

What is a kanban card?

Kanban cards originate from the Japanese area and are the core element of every Kanban system. Their purpose is the transparent, visual representation of a task or a work element that has been requested or is already being processed. For this reason, a Kanban card contains important information about the type and status of the respective task - including the deadline, the responsible person and the task overview.

The actual purpose of Kanban cards is to visualise the progress of one or more tasks until their completion. Usually, a Kanban card is specially adapted to the operational requirements and business needs.
